National Zoo Welcomes Four Cheetah Cubs Amid Conservation Efforts

  • The Smithsonian’s National Zoo and Conservation Biology Institute (NZCBI) in Front Royal, Virginia welcomed four cheetah cubs born on October 17 and 18, monitored via a live camera, marking the facility’s 20th litter.
  • First-time mother Amabala, age five, bonds with her cubs while father Flash, age eight, does not participate.
  • Cheetahs are vulnerable due to habitat loss and poaching, with 7,500 to 10,000 remaining in the wild; NZCBI supports breeding.
